摘要
For a finite-length hydrogen-bonded chain, the soliton ferryboat model for the dc conductivity and the vibrator model for the ac conductivity are discussed. We show that the contact effect of the boundary will reduce the average speed and the mobility of the solitonic defects. When the motion of the solitonic defects keeps step completely with the periodic external electrical field, the contact energy at the boundary is zero.
